Type
ORACLE
Validation date
2025-02-19 05:43: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.00781,
    "usd": 0.00816
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001AF1E7E9FB49DC0CB0189B29B3C0720B33EDDBFBDAD755B7FB2384F7BFDD0FBF9

Previous signature

9D3B1AD6562F515DA1F3A10ABDF27DF85ACABE7F44A5A2F3F461B8C8CB346674F5F0D4ADF0D62C67D0F4485DD434B05B6ABABA550E3EF69FBF7A03FFC0E7E507

Origin signature

3045022100B7BF86ADD857142FEDF68FE1A5B0AFC84746380FF866BC7C0D4E61A1F268037A022056A0A887661EDE7C0F12433379F54F596AD50146DA474CF6690C76F463503D10

Proof of work

010204E9BB401A767B0C92D5DB139379AAB18E1B449B455F49E3A44F3466B2D38E59F0516B79493A528A95E5A74CF46F79CF12DEB73293458F6A4403D2B3E57D697347

Proof of integrity

00B210325258F1A27DB77A5F83C7C7E330FF61387E1F5CCC12DAF7B7B297475958

Coordinator signature

A6B52DED2F4231CC79E0066D13831EDE4EAB01C8F9A43E0EBBAB0194AA6F4CDF700B5BF588C7D62489A38E589EA68DAB3A996DB01932667BD64B7B0FBAF7D00E

Validator #1 public key

0001495101672E3A9A57CD61520FB6F0E381E111EFFF0C2EAD677336BABB33C45C6A

Validator #1 signature

804CD4EE74BE287EA8C465B8841BDA4155E6ACF59C9D0FFECBD732CF5DA8333BEDD384E3EB6BE74455A8E1047814EA256331306991AB8F47A5D9AFFAB36E7E09

Validator #2 public key

0001923076BC39A300949685070A2979143FFD0CFDF5BE286915C8D0CE0FE2117B8F

Validator #2 signature

CE994E8F3C59142CEBB5DCACDF730D1F91217D1E2187A7DE8696752D8B13FB378D7D7806DFE28456AB170B68ABB0AF1EA9E9976F54FE0F7326713EB771F1DC00